שניהם פורמטים של קבצים המשמשים להתקנת תוכנה
- EXE פירושו קובץ הפעלה, שניתן להפעיל או להפעיל על ידי מחשב.
- MSI מייצג את Microsoft Installer, פורמט קובץ שפותח על ידי מיקרוסופט.
- מדריך זה ידון בהבדלים בין הקבצים.
איקסהתקן על ידי לחיצה על הורד את הקובץ
Fortect הוא כלי לתיקון מערכת שיכול לסרוק את המערכת השלמה שלך לאיתור קבצי מערכת הפעלה פגומים או חסרים ולהחליף אותם בגרסאות עובדות מהמאגר שלה באופן אוטומטי.
שפר את ביצועי המחשב שלך בשלושה שלבים פשוטים:
- הורד והתקן את Fortect במחשב האישי שלך.
- הפעל את הכלי ו התחל לסרוק
- לחץ לחיצה ימנית על לְתַקֵן, ותקן זאת תוך מספר דקות.
- 0 הקוראים כבר הורידו את Fortect עד כה החודש
ל להתקין תוכנה ב-Windows, עליך להוריד תוכנית התקנה במחשב שלך. ישנם שני פורמטים הפופולריים ביותר של קבצי התקנה .exe ו-.msi. שני הפורמטים משרתים את אותה מטרה של התקנת תוכנה. עם זאת, כמה הבדלים עושים אחד טוב יותר מהשני בתרחישים מסוימים.
במדריך זה נשווה את קובץ EXE לעומת קובץ MSI זה לצד זה, נסביר את ההבדלים ביניהם ובאיזה תרחיש לבחור. בואו נתחיל!
מהו קובץ EXE?
EXE הוא קובץ הפעלה שניתן להפעיל במחשב שלך כדי להתקין או להפעיל תוכנית. זהו ארכיון לחילוץ עצמי עם הקבצים הדרושים והוראות ל
להתקין את התוכנה במחשב שלך.ניתן להוריד בקלות קבצי EXE מהאינטרנט או להתקין אותם באמצעות התקן אחסון. כדי להפעיל את הקובץ, עליך ללחוץ עליו פעמיים, והוא יחלץ את הקבצים החיוניים ויפעיל את אשף ההתקנה.
מהו קובץ .MSI?
MSI מייצג Microsoft Installer (נקרא כעת Windows Installer Package), פורמט קובץ שפותח על ידי מיקרוסופט להתקנת תוכנה במערכת ההפעלה Windows. אלו הם קבצי מסד נתונים עם מידע הכרחי על תוכנה, כולל קבצי תוכניות, מפתחות רישום והגדרות.
הם מציעים אפשרויות התקנה מותאמות אישית המתאימות לסביבות ארגוניות שבהן פריסת התוכנה צריכה להיות אוטומטית ולניהול מרכזי. מפתחי תוכנה משתמשים בהם כדי ליצור ולהפיץ חבילות תוכנה שניתן להתקין במכונות Windows שונות.
מה ההבדלים בין קבצי EXE ו-MSI?
1. תהליך התקנה
תהליך ההתקנה של קבצי EXE ו- MSI דומה. שניהם הפעילו את אשף ההתקנה בעת ההפעלה, וידריכו אותך בתהליך ההתקנה.
עם זאת, קבצי MSI מגיעים עם אפשרויות הניתנות להתאמה אישית שקל יותר לבצע אותן עבור פריסות בקנה מידה גדול.
2. מיקום ההתקנה
ניתן להתקין קבצי EXE בכל מקום במחשב שלך, כולל כונן C, שולחן עבודה או כל מיקום אחר שתבחר.
עם זאת, קובץ MSI מותקן בדרך כלל בתיקיית ההתקנה של Windows, תיקיית מערכת שאינה נגישה למשתמשים.
3. אפשרויות התקנה
שלא כמו קבצי EXE, קבצי MSI מגיעים עם אפשרויות התאמה אישית רבות, כגון בחירת רכיבי התוכנית להתקין, יצירת קיצורי דרך בשולחן העבודה או הוספת התוכנית לתפריט התחל.
4. תלות בתוכנה
קבצי EXE הם תוכניות עצמאיות שאינן דורשות שום תוכנה או תלות אחרת כדי לפעול. מצד שני, לקבצי MSI עשויות להיות תלות שיש להתקין לפני התוכנית בפועל.
הסיבה לכך היא שקובצי MSI משתמשים בשירותי Windows Installer, שצריכים רכיבים ספציפיים במערכת לפני תחילת ההתקנה.
- שגיאה 0x80242020: מה זה ואיך לתקן את זה במהירות
- המסך הופך לשחור כאשר הוא מחובר לצג חיצוני [תיקון]
- קוד שגיאה 0x80041010: כיצד לתקן את זה במהירות
- Visual Studio לעומת PyCharm: באיזה מהם כדאי להשתמש?
- תיקון: שולחן העבודה מתייחס למיקום שאינו זמין
5. הסרת התקנה
טיפ מומחה:
ממומן
קשה להתמודד עם כמה בעיות במחשב, במיוחד כשמדובר בקבצי מערכת ומאגרים חסרים או פגומים של Windows שלך.
הקפידו להשתמש בכלי ייעודי, כגון Fortect, אשר יסרוק ויחליף את הקבצים השבורים שלך בגרסאות הטריות שלהם מהמאגר שלו.
כאשר אתה מתקין תוכנית באמצעות קובץ EXE, אתה יכול למחוק את קובץ התוכנית באמצעות אפשרות תוכניות ותכונות ב-Windows.
עם זאת, עבור קבצי MSI, תהליך זה הוא מעט מסובך וגוזל זמן. עליך להשתמש בשירות Windows Installer כדי להסיר את התוכנית.
6. יכולת התאמה אישית
ניתן לשנות קבצי MSI באמצעות מספר כלים וטכנולוגיות כדי לכלול התקנה מותאמת אישית אפשרויות, כולל בחירת תכונות התוכנה, מפתחות רישום לשינוי או קבצים להתקנה או לִמְחוֹק.
מצד שני, קבצי EXE מוגדרים בדרך כלל מראש על ידי ספק התוכנה ולא ניתן לשנות אותם בקלות.
7. אוטומציה
קובצי MSI מיועדים לפריסה וניהול תוכנה אוטומטיים. ניתן להתקין קבצים אלה במספר מחשבים ללא אינטראקציה של המשתמש; לכן שימושי עבור פריסות תוכנה בקנה מידה גדול.
עם זאת, קבצי EXE דורשים אינטראקציה של המשתמש כדי להתקין ולהגדיר תוכנה במחשב Windows.
8. בִּטָחוֹן
קבצי MSI ניתנים לחתימה דיגיטלית ולאימות, תוך הבטחה שהם ממקור מהימן ושלא יתעסקו בהם; לפיכך, הם בטוחים יותר.
מצד שני, קבצי EXE ניתנים לשינוי בקלות ועלולים להכיל קוד זדוני.
9. גודל
קובצי MSI מכילים מידע ומטא נתונים נוספים על התוכנה, כולל נתוני תצורה, תלות ואפשרויות התקנה; ולכן הם גדולים יותר.
עם זאת, קבצי EXE מכילים רק את קוד ההפעלה והמשאבים הדרושים עבור יישום תוכנה.
קובץ EXE לעומת קובץ MSI: מה עדיף?
לא יכולה להיות תשובה אחת לשאלה זו, שכן בחירת פורמט הקובץ תלויה בצרכים ובדרישות הספציפיות של התוכנה המותקנת. הנה כמה תרחישים שיכולים לעזור לך להבין טוב יותר:
- אם אתה מתקין תוכנה שצריכה התאמה אישית במהלך ההתקנה, קובץ MSI עדיף מכיוון שהוא מגיע עם אפשרויות התאמה אישית שונות.
- אם מתקינים תוכנה שצריכה להיות מנוהלת באופן מרכזי במספר מחשבים בארגון, אז אתה צריך קובץ MSI. אתה יכול להשתמש בכלי פריסת תוכנה כגון מדיניות קבוצתית כדי לנהל אותם.
- קובץ EXE עדיף אם אתה משתמש בתוכנה על מחשב אישי מכיוון שהוא פחות מורכב וקל להתקנה.
לסיכום, בהשוואה בין קובץ EXE לקובץ MSI, ניכר כי לבחירה באחד יש יתרונות או חסרונות. קובץ EXE שימושי עבור מחשב בודד, בעוד שקובץ MSI מועדף לפריסת תוכנה על מספר מחשבים.
לכן, הבחירה תלויה בדרישות התוכנה שברצונך להתקין.
איזה מהם הייתם מעדיפים ולמה? אל תהסס לשתף את המחשבות שלך על זה בקטע ההערות למטה.
עדיין נתקלים בבעיות?
ממומן
אם ההצעות לעיל לא פתרו את הבעיה שלך, המחשב שלך עלול להיתקל בבעיות קשות יותר של Windows. אנו מציעים לבחור בפתרון הכל-באחד כמו Fortect לתקן בעיות ביעילות. לאחר ההתקנה, פשוט לחץ על הצג ותקן לחצן ולאחר מכן לחץ התחל תיקון.